Transaction 59c3289e88a0bbc3e6a728d4715914496239da17e94ffd643e89d951d8443325
1 Input
1 Output
-
59c3289e88a0bbc3e6a728d4715914496239da17e94ffd643e89d951d8443325:0
- value
- 852
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cc5a02ca486ed2cb63ae424d2daee26a6980cbdb4211f436588e5501014ff41b
- address
- bc1pe3dq9jjgdmfvkcawgfxjmthzdf5cpj7mggglgdjc3e2szq207sdsrqvx36